Quantitative properties of the non-properness set of a polynomial map, a positive characteristic case

Abstract

Let f:KnKmf:\mathbb{K}^n\rightarrow\mathbb{K}^m be a generically finite polynomial map of degree dd between affine spaces. In arXiv:1411.5011 we proved that if K\mathbb{K} is the field of complex or real numbers, then the set SfS_f of points at which ff is not proper, is covered by polynomial curves of degree at most d1d-1. In this paper we generalize this result to positive characteristic. We provide a geometric proof of an upper bound by dd.
